Purchases materials and equipment on a competitive basis as required by project or Company needs. The Senior Buyer is fully qualified to handle all but the most complex purchasing activities. Typical assignments include engineered and non-engineered items.
Responsibilities:
- Identify, solicit and select reliable sources of supply of materials, equipment and services to support project execution and provide the required services to Worley, and its clients.
- Fully proficient level with full knowledge of the principles and practices within a discipline.
- Working under mínimal supervision, able to plan own work and accomplish varied and complex tasks with the ability to discover issues and recommend solutions.
- Works under supervision and selfinitiated technical guidance with regular weekly to monthly interaction with supervisor.
- Work is not generally supervised in detail and amount of supervision varies depending upon the assignment.
- Broad duties assigned monthly. Work is occasionally reviewed for accuracy.
- Usually technical guidance is available to review work programs and advise on unusual features of assignment.
- May assign activities and give technical guidance to a few staff for a common project.
